Ben's Imaginary Band Toronto, Ontario

The band is imaginary, but the music is real — I am just making it alone. I write the songs and lyrics, sing, play all the instruments separately, and record and mix the songs in my bedroom/studio. Occasionally I get some help from one friend or another for a backing vocal or instrument part. ... more
